What this degree looks like at University of Massachusetts-Dartmouth
First-year earnings of $53,873 track close to the $59,611 national median for Management Information Systems programs. This is a middle-of-the-road outcome on salary alone.
The earnings-to-cost ratio of 9.4x signals a solid financial return — projected decade earnings comfortably exceed the tuition investment.
Some AI exposure exists in Management Information Systems's typical career paths, with 73% of job tasks potentially affected. The pessimistic scenario still projects solid returns, with a 13% gap from the optimistic case.
At $25,000 in median debt against $53,873 in first-year earnings, graduates can expect to clear their loan balance in under six months of full earnings.
Ranked #134 of 153 Management Information Systems programs, University of Massachusetts-Dartmouth falls below the median. Stronger options exist, though cost and location may compensate.
